What is a mobile tester?

Mobile Testers are professionals who ensure the quality and functionality of mobile applications by systematically testing them on different devices and platforms. They identify bugs, usability issues, and performance problems to make sure the app works smoothly for users. Mobile Testers use both manual and automated testing methods and often collaborate with developers, designers, and product managers to address issues before an app is released. Their work is essential for delivering reliable and user-friendly mobile experiences.

What does a mobile tester do?

A mobile tester evaluates mobile devices and applications to ensure that end users receive quality products. As a mobile tester, your primary responsibilities include performing automated and manual testing of mobile devices and software applications for quality assurance (QA) of both iOS and Android operating systems. Your job duties include identifying bugs and glitches, checking network connectivity, ensuring mobile software applications function properly, assessing the intuitiveness of the graphic user interface (GUI), and evaluating the overall user experience (UX). You also provide feedback to the mobile development team so they can make improvements before product launch.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a mobile tester,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Mobile Tester, you need a solid understanding of software testing methodologies, mobile operating systems (iOS and Android), and experience with test case design, typically supported by a degree in computer science or related field. Proficiency in tools like Appium, Selenium, Jira, and mobile device emulators is often required, along with knowledge of automation frameworks. Attention to detail, analytical thinking, and effective communication are crucial soft skills for identifying defects and collaborating with developers. These skills ensure the delivery of high-quality mobile applications that meet user expectations and function reliably across devices.

What are some of the main challenges faced by mobile testers when ensuring app compatibility across multiple devices and operating systems?

Mobile Testers often encounter the challenge of ensuring that applications perform consistently across a wide variety of devices, screen sizes, and operating system versions. This complexity requires testers to use both physical devices and emulators, maintain updated device labs, and stay current with platform changes. Additionally, they must account for differences in hardware performance, network conditions, and manufacturer-specific customizations, which can all impact app functionality. Effective collaboration with developers and product managers is key to identifying potential issues early and prioritizing fixes.

Mobile Testers focus specifically on testing mobile applications across various devices and platforms, ensuring app functionality, usability, and performance on smartphones and tablets. QA Testers have a broader scope, testing overall software quality, including mobile apps, web applications, and desktop software. Both roles require similar certifications and often work within the same industry environments, but Mobile Testers specialize in mobile-specific testing challenges.

How do you become a mobile tester?

To become a mobile tester, you typically need a good understanding of mobile devices and operating systems, along with skills in testing tools and scripting. Gaining experience through internships, certifications in software testing, or knowledge of programming languages like Java or Python can improve job prospects. Strong attention to detail and the ability to document bugs clearly are essential for success in this role.

Is mobile testing in demand?

Mobile testing is in high demand due to the rapid growth of mobile app development and the need for quality assurance across diverse devices and platforms. Skilled mobile testers with knowledge of testing tools and automation are sought after in the software industry.
